Potentillas range in height from a few inches to several feet, and have a similarly broad range of widths. Saucer-shaped, 5-petaled, yellow flowers (to 1.5 diameter) appear over a long summer bloom period.Genus name from Latin potens meaning powerful is in reference to the reputed medicinal properties of the plant.Specific epithet means shrublike.The common name of cinquefoil is in reference to the leaves (cinq means five and foil means leaf). 2023 The Davey Tree Expert Company. Cut all of the top growth down to approximately 3 feet, dig a circle around the roots, cutting them off if necessary, and then transport it to the new location, digging a hole wider than it is deep and filling it with a handful of bonemeal and some well-rotted manure. Potentilla fruticosa 'Gibson's Scarlet' is a bushy perennial potentilla that grows to about one to three feet tall and wide.
